#304200 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#304200 is composed of 18.8% red, 25.9%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 27.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 100% yellow and 74.1% black. It has a hue angle of 76.4 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 12.9%. #304200 color hex could be obtained by blending #608400 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333300.

Shades and Tints of #304200
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050700 is the darkest color, while #fcfff3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#304200
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#22241e is the less saturated color, while #304200 is the most saturated one.
